Ryan Goins left a strong impression in what might be his last game as the Toronto Blue Jays' regular shortstop. A grand slam could help Goins continue to get playing time once the injured Troy Tulowitzki returns to the lineup. Goins' sixth-inning grand slam was one of four homers hit by the Blue Jays in an 8-4 win over the Milwaukee Brewers on Wednesday.
